You guys have any advice on caring for game after the kill when the weather is still hot? I can't hang one in the garage and spend the next couple of evenings cutting it when it's this warm.

Top
#76770 - 08/07/03 09:25 PM Re: Opening day bear?
lazydrifter Offline
Returning Adult

Registered: 04/03/01
Posts: 330
Loc: Port Angeles
If I'm hunting on foot my packboards are with me. Small saw, sharp knives, rope and game bags. Upon making the kill, I field dress and skin. wrap meat with cheesecloth game bags and head for the truck, I have a chest freezer at home that I will stick the meat in to cool. If you have a long drive you better have a big cooler that is packed with ice but keep your meat dry when you put it in coolers. Dry Ice works well for this. I know guys that used to pack their bear out on one of those things that search and rescue people use to bring injured people out on. Then they hit the first cold river and submerge it for an hour to cool.
